The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ja Storm Revolution - Boruto Modpack V4 (PS3)

is a community-driven expansion that transforms the 2014 title into a modern experience by porting assets and mechanics typically found in later releases like Storm 4: Road to Boruto. For PS3 players who didn't transition to next-gen consoles, this mod serves as a "bridge" to the Boruto era. Key Features & Updates

This version focuses on modernizing the roster and visual presentation to match the Road to Boruto expansion.

Expanded Roster: Adds key characters from The Last and the Boruto series, including: Naruto: (Seventh Hokage) and (Sage of the Six Paths Mode). Sasuke: (Wandering Ninja) and (Rinne Sharingan). New Gen: Sarada Uchiha and other Boruto-era variants.

Visual Overhaul: Updated logos, character selection icons, and "Winning Ultimate Jutsu" images to reflect the Storm 4 aesthetic.

Performance Optimization: Specifically addresses hardware limitations of the PS3 to reduce lag during gameplay with high-poly models. Pros and Cons

Moveset Ports: Incorporates updated jutsu and animations for specific characters to align with their more recent appearances in the series. Technical Requirements & Installation

Because this is a community modification, it requires specific console setups to run properly on original hardware.

Platform Support: Designed primarily for PS3 systems running CFW (Custom Firmware) or HEN.

Format: Often distributed as a PKG file for easy installation through the "Install Package Files" menu on the XMB.

Base Game: Requires a copy of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ja Storm Revolution.
